If you're actually curious what happened, Ajam full annexed the timurids, meaning they no longer exist. When the primary War Target of a war is full annexed and no longer exists, as long as they had allies in the war, then the war Target changes to the next strongest full participant in the war. In this case, the Ottomans were Allied to chaugatay, so chagatai becomes the new war target, because the war cannot end if there are still participants in the war when the primary participant is full annexed.

From what I can tell with the Mushasha situation around 14mins is:
Ajam and Khorason were each at war with the Timurids for a province.
Mushasha started a war with the Timurids around the same time.
Chagatai was at war with someone Timurids was allied to, and got turned into a vassal as a consequence. This brought Chagatai into all 3 of those other wars.
Ajam peaced out first, taking the province Mushasha wanted. It is possible Ajam peaced out before Timurids became a vassal of Chagatai, Mushasha still would have been at war with Timurids even though the province isn't theirs anymore.
Khorason peaced out second, taking the last Timurids province. It is not possible that Khorason could have peaced out before Timurids became Chagatai vassal, as Khorason took their last province which would have invalidated the war if they weren't Chagatai's vassal.
This left Mushasha at war with Chagatai for a province they didn't even control.
